Я использую функции форматирования Apatana в PHP-документах, он хорошо работает, за исключением массивов, где он преобразует это:
$data = array( 'email' => $params['email'], 'username' => $params['username'], );
в это:
$data = array('email' => $params['email'], 'username' => $params['username']);
есть ли способ избежать этого и установить пользовательские правила форматирования?
Да. Есть выход.
Перейдите в настройки Studio и найдите элемент «Formatter». Если вы используете профиль форматирования по умолчанию, создайте новый, щелкнув значок «+».
Нажмите, чтобы изменить настройки форматирования PHP (дважды щелкните элемент «PHP» или щелкните его, а затем нажмите кнопку «Изменить»).
На вкладке «Новые линии» установите флажок «Вставить новую строку между элементами создания массива». ОК диалоги. Убедитесь, что только что созданный профиль выбран на странице настроек форматирования, и отформатируйте свой код.
ура